Output e638be337660d3444af6a8af1e30f6ad60dbca0f52e190051fe2665a4bc49f79:6

value
126556940
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0a9a5c7e64530fd294685b9d386ff338bc3b39a7 OP_EQUAL
address
M8sDuZRj7mADxo3akYnbJv3ZGdXt6yNoZX
transaction
e638be337660d3444af6a8af1e30f6ad60dbca0f52e190051fe2665a4bc49f79
spent
true